Transaction 2f0831ada689ef77ed3d8466df81d0a1648aee698e4df52265e5a32d39a11103
1 Input
2 Outputs
- 2f0831ada689ef77ed3d8466df81d0a1648aee698e4df52265e5a32d39a11103:0
- 2f0831ada689ef77ed3d8466df81d0a1648aee698e4df52265e5a32d39a11103:1
value 6660000
address 15bkMSBsZcEpwDw3niy7S3yFeCjazrmrGw
value 309570234
address 174Kw3vPAa6ZHXGMGyPbmYQPK5SdkUhSKc